I am doing a complete fresh install of Ubuntu 12.04 in my 32-bit desktop PC by using the boot CD in English language. After running the installation program for a while, the Ubuntu desktop screen appears that shows the taskbar or topbar (ubuntu-at the top left; accesibility, language, audio, clock, power buttons- at the top right corner). "ubuntu 12.04 LTS" is written at the bottom left corner of Desktop. At the front of desktop, a login dialog box is in focus, asking for login ID (username) and password. I can not overcome this login dialog box to enter into the Operating System(OS). This login dialog is restricting me to start using the newly installed ubuntu OS. I have not set any username and password before this, because, the fresh installation of Ubuntu 12.04 did not ever ask me to create a new username or password. Please help.
